That's how you can describe the website I just discovered

It allow you to select your favorite tools and software online and install them at once

How?

It makes an installer that will include all the software/tools you pre-selected on the website and then you just need to click once to get all of them installed and in your PC's language, isn't this cool?

No more time spent waiting for an install to be finished to launch the next one, no more click on Next/Next/Next/Next/... buttons to get a single software installed and moreover you may also discover some tools or software in this selection that you haven't seen before.

Ninite Easy PC Setup

 image

Step 1: Select all software you need

Step 2: Click on "get installer" and run it

Step 3: Enjoy your new PC

There is also a Pro/Paid version that allows you to install offline, store the installer on a USB key, run it on silent mode etc...

The bad is that their "Terms of services" say "Your use of the service is at your sole risk." so it's better to try it on a new PC (than on a PC where you have all your data)

I was previously fan of ninite.com, but since I discovered Allmyapps, I changed my mind.

Ninite advantage is that you can install as much apps as you want, makes it perfect for quick use, but it suffers from the lack of choice (compared to allmyapps).

Allmyapps has so much more apps, games...etc, and you can select the language when available, but you need to login to be able to install more than 3 apps and it is not ads free guarantee...

Let's say ninite.com is quick while allmyapps is more exhaustive.

By the way, I think that this concept is called bulk installers.
